Very individually variable. Some people have antibody that decays over 4 to 6 months, in others it lasts for over a year. Not predictable at this time

The immune system is very complex, and antibody testing merely evaluates a portion of potential activity. Key are B and T cells, and the variety of central memory cells, natural killer cells, complement, and classical humeral and cellular immunity mechanisms, just to begin. We do not yet have the experience with these vaccines to fully assess longterm immune effects or mechanisms, but they WORK!
